Chai Tea

chai tea

Chai (also known as masala chai) is drunk throughout India and consists of black tea brewed with an assortment of fragrant spices, evaporated milk and sugar. It makes a delicious and authentic drink to enjoy after a curry!

  • Total Time: 5 minutes
  • Serves: 4

  • Heat rating: 2/5
  • Dietary: n/a

Ingredients

  • 2 tea bags
  • 2 tbsp sugar
  • 170g evaporated milk

Spices

  • Chai Tea Blend (1 portion/ 3 tbsps): black pepper, cloves, ginger, mace, star anise, cassia, green cardamon Please note if you're making a bigger batch, you'll need to scale up the fresh ingredients in proportion but the spices only by 2/3 or it will be too intense!

Method

  1. Simmer the tea bags, CHAI TEA BLEND and 2 tbsp sugar in 400ml water and the evaporated milk for 5 minutes or until the sugar has dissolved and the tea has infused
  2. Strain the chai between 4 small cups (discarding the tea bag and spices) and add extra sugar to taste
